Social Isolation: An Interdisciplinary View  by Rosalba Morese, Sara Palermo, Raffaella Fiorella

ITExLi | 2020 | ISBN: 1789847591 9781789847598 1789847583 9781789847581 1838804269 9781838804268 | 77 pages | PDF | 9 MB

This book focuses on an increasingly current phenomenon in various countries around the world. It offers an interdisciplinary point of view with a broad and, at the same time, in-depth vision of the various aspects that can contribute to better understanding social isolation.

The authors, who represent different disciplines and belong to different countries of the world, offer high-profile scientific contributions with new perspectives in the field of social security thanks to the originality of their ideas, theories, research, scientific results and suggestions. Contents
1.Social Withdrawal and Mental Health: An Interdisciplinary Approach
2.Social Isolation Experienced by Youth in Social Withdrawal: Toward an Interdisciplinary Analysis and Practice
3.Social Connectedness and Wellbeing of Ageing Populations in Small Islands
4.Engaging College Men in Conversations and Activities Related to Dating and Domestic Violence
5.The Clash of Cultures: Digerati and Devolution in the Twenty-First Century
6.Deprivation of Social Play: Implications for the Mechanisms of Autism Spectrum Disorders
